How Does Giving Blood Plasma Work? A Simple, Factual Explanation
Plasma donation begins with a safe, systematic process at a certified donation center. After a brief health screening and identification, the donor’s blood is gently drawn through a machine that separates plasma from red blood cells and other components. The plasma is stored under controlled conditions, then used to produce life-saving therapies. The procedure takes about an hour, includes light refreshment breaks, and allows the body to naturally replenish plasma within 48 hours—making it both efficient and safe for most healthy adults.
Common Questions About How Do You Give Blood Plasma
Key Insights
-
Is it painful?
Participants report minimal discomfort—usually a brief pinch at the needle site. Most describe it as similar to routine blood donations. -
How often can you donate?
Adults generally can donate plasma every 8 weeks, allowing time for full recovery and plasma replenishment. -
Does plasma donation affect health or daily activities?
The process is safe with no significant risks when done through accredited centers. Temporary fatigue may occur, but most donors resume normal routines immediately. -
Can everyone donate?
Eligibility depends on health status, weight, and recent travel or medications— Centers verify each donor’s suitability during screening.
